Pavement
Whimsical, rattling, lo-fi, nonchalant, playful, sarcastic and intellectual are some of the adjectives the music press used to describe the rock group Pavement. With Pavements, director Alex Ross Perry delivers a blend of feature film and documentary that perfectly suits such an unusual band. The plural is not a typo, as Perry looks at the band in different ways. He turns up archive footage, follows the band as they prepare for their reunion, has Broadway stars audition for a jukebox musical featuring the band's songs, but also works with Hollywood actors on a parody of a classic rock biopic. And then there is footage of a pop-up exhibition about the band, in which fake and real are also already happily hanging side by side on the wall. Throw all these elements into a blender and the result is a film that is already as quirky and genius as the portrayed band itself.
